메인 콘텐츠로 건너뛰기 탐색으로 건너뛰기 푸터로 건너뛰기
기간 한정 디자인 파트너 프로그램. BUSINESS 플랜 평생 무료.

SSH 키 구성

rdc가 비밀번호 없이 서버에 연결할 수 있도록 SSH 키를 구성합니다.

SSH 키 구성

SSH 키를 사용하면 비밀번호 없이 서버에 접근할 수 있습니다. 이것은 rdc와 독립적인 일반 SSH입니다: 노트북에서 키를 한 번 생성한 다음 각 서버에서 승인하면 됩니다.

튜토리얼 보기

작동 방식

키를 생성한 다음 각 서버에서 승인

  1. 노트북에서 SSH 키를 생성합니다. 딱 한 번.
  2. ssh-copy-id로 각 서버에서 승인합니다. 새 서버마다 반복.

1단계: 키 생성

사용하고 싶은 키가 이미 있다면 건너뜁니다. 없다면:

ssh-keygen -t ed25519 -f ~/.ssh/id_ed25519

노트북에서 새 SSH 키를 생성하세요. Ed25519는 안전하고 작으며 널리 지원됩니다. 한 번 실행하면 동일한 키가 모든 서버에서 작동합니다. 이것은 일반 SSH이며 rdc와는 관련이 없습니다.

ed25519는 현대적인 기본값입니다. 작고, 빠르고, 잘 지원됩니다.

2단계: 첫 번째 서버 승인

ssh-copy-id -i ~/.ssh/id_ed25519.pub <user>@<server-ip>

ssh-copy-id를 사용하여 첫 번째 서버에 키를 인증하세요. 공개 키를 서버의 authorized_keys에 추가하여 이후 로그인 시 비밀번호를 건너뜁니다.

<user><server-ip>를 서버의 SSH 사용자와 IP로 교체하세요. 서버 비밀번호를 마지막으로 한 번 입력하라는 요청이 있습니다. 이후 비밀번호 인증이 더 이상 필요하지 않습니다.

3단계: 나머지 서버 승인

ssh-copy-id -i ~/.ssh/id_ed25519.pub <user>@<another-server-ip>

관리하는 다른 모든 서버에 대해 ssh-copy-id를 반복하세요. 여기서는 두 번째 서버를 인증합니다.

관리하는 모든 머신에 대해 ssh-copy-id를 반복하세요. SSH에 필요한 것은 그것뿐입니다. 다음 튜토리얼에서 rdc가 이 키를 자동으로 사용합니다.


다음: 첫 번째 서버 추가하기.